CAIRO – 19 June 2023: Egypt welcomed the announcement of the United Arab Emirates and Qatar on the restoration of diplomatic representation between them by resuming the work at the Embassy of the UAE in Doha, and at the Embassy of Qatar in Abu Dhabi and its consulate in Dubai as of Monday.

In a statement released by the Foreign Ministry, Egypt termed such step as "positive" on the track of enhancing joint Arab action and entrenching Arab unity, asserting its full support to all efforts aimed at beefing up inter-Arab relations at all levels with the aim of protecting the common interests of Arab peoples.

Sheikh Abdullah bin Zayed Al Nahyan, Minister of Foreign Affairs; and Sheikh Mohammed bin Abdulrahman bin Jassim Al Thani, Qatari Prime Minister and Minister of Foreign Affairs, exchanged congratulations on resuming the work of both countries' embassies on Monday.

Sheikh Abdullah welcomed this vital step, which establishes a new stage of cooperation and partnership between the UAE and Qatar, and affirms the depth of brotherly relations between the two countries and their peoples, according to WAM News Agency.

During a phone call, the officials discussed fraternal relations and means of strengthening cooperation to achieve their mutual interests. They also exchanged views on a number of issues of common concern, in addition to regional and international developments.
